Explore projects
-
Updated
-
Ivo Ziesche / RPIris Server
GNU General Public License v2.0 or laterHTTP server to control an iris connected with a Raspberry Pi.
Updated -
Updated
-
Updated
-
-
Server configuration for the frequency synthesizers of the master oscillator. This config is using ChimeraTK's GenericDeviceServer and does not have a dedicated server source code package.
Updated -
Configurations for Klystron Lifetime Management Server.
Updated -
Motion Control project that will be used on PETRA IV photon beamlines. The target hardware is the DAMC-MOTCTRL board communicating with ZMX+ Phytron Motor Driver Card over optical links.
Updated -
-
Updated
-
CMI / CMI public / pymepix-viewer
GNU General Public License v3.0 or laterA simple GUI for Timepix3cam use with the pymepix library
Updated -
CMI / CMI public / pymepix
GNU General Public License v3.0 or laterPymePix is a Python library that provides control and acquisition for the Timepix3-SPIDR hardware. The rich set of data-structures and intuitive routines reduces time and coding effort to quickly configure, acquire, and visualize data from Timepix3. The highly extensible high-performance data-pipeline allows for alteration of the Timepix3 datastream into a form that is convinient for the user. This library is intended to be easily inserted into a standard scientific software stack as well as to allow for more direct interaction of Timepix3 with interactive flavors of Python. Included with the library are two example programs using PymePix: PymePix-acq is a command line control and acquisition program that can capture UDP packets and decode them into pixels and triggers. The second is pymepixviewer, an online control and data-acquisition program for general use, but with features geared toward mass-spectroscopy and ion imaging.
Updated -
Matlab code to calculate from a given Hartmann pattern the wavefront using Fourier transformation, assuming that an unknown reference wavefront is given by the best fit of the spots. This code uses the BPM - beam propagation method (3D), based on K. Okamoto, Fundamentals of Optical Waveguides (Third Edition), Chapter 7 - Beam Propagation Method, Academic Press (2022), https://doi.org/10.1016/B978-0-12-815601-8.50007-0. Creators: Masoud, Mabel, Erez, Barbara, 2020-2023
The LighPipes_mod Python code is used for wavefront propagation simulation along the caustic in the vicinity of the focus position. The intensity, phase and focus distance obtained from the Matlab code are used as input for these calculations. Creator: Simon, 2023-2024
Updated -
ERS / Qt Common Confs
MIT LicenseUpdated -
-